Route 3 interchange study to get underway
$400,000 study could lead to interchange from Spotsylvania to I-95.

Date published: 11/19/2007

A new I-95 interchange in the Fredericksburg area could be on the horizon.

The Fredericksburg Area Metropolitan Planning Organization unanimously selected Michael J. Baker Inc. to head the study. They will look at what traffic is like on I-95 and the Route 3 area out to Gordon Road. The proposed site or a future interchange would link Route 3 to the interstate south of the Rappahannock River. Part of the project could even contain the area's first toll road.

Explosive growth in the Celebrate Virginia Development is causing congestion with more on the way. The idea is more than a decade in the making. The study will cost $400,000 and will be funded by a state grant, VDOT and the Celebrate Virginia Community Development Authority.
